The Golden Horseshoe recently added Mini Ice Cream Sandwiches to their menu!
This treat is made to order comes with two mini sandwiches, making it perfect for sharing (or not). Vanilla ice cream is sandwiched between two chocolate chip cookies and drizzled with your choice of chocolate or caramel sauce. We, of course, chose one of each.
The Mini Ice Cream Sandwiches are good, but nothing out of the ordinary. The cookies taste like your standard chocolate chip cookies that you can buy at the grocery store and bake at home. The ratio of ice cream to cookie leaned towards too much ice cream, making them quite messy to eat, with ice cream spilling out everywhere. The sauce adds an extra little flavor to the ice cream sandwiches, but nothing too impressive, and it makes them that much messier. It took a moment to figure out how to even pick them up without getting debris all over the place.
The Mini Ice Cream Sandwiches are an enjoyable summer treat, but a messy one. If you are looking to avoid the mess I’d go with the House-made Chocolate-Chunk Cookie Sundae instead.
Mini Ice Cream Sandwiches sell for $6.49 (not a bad price) and Disneyland Annual Pass discounts apply.
